DAILY POST is providing live updates of the Osun State governorship election results as they are announced at polling units across the 30 local government areas of the state.

The Independent National Electoral Commission, INEC, is conducting the election across 3,763 polling units, with 2,339,233 registered voters eligible to participate, while results announced at the polling units will be collated at ward and local government levels before the returning officer declares the winner in Osogbo.
